Sister Hazel does not, as of yet, have a Greatest Hits CD. It seems they prefer to showcase their best material in the form of live albums. With this one, rather than capture one performance at one location, they recorded throughout their latest tour and put the best recordings from all across the US on here. 20 songs, 20 cities... hence the title "20 Stages" I've been to several Sister Hazel shows and this CD captures the feeling of their show almost verbatim. You really feel like you are there. What really sets this live CD album apart from their others are the liner notes. Included are a few words about the origins of the songs by the songwriters. It really made me appreciate many of them a whole lot more.

Sister Hazel made a big splash with "All For You" back in the mid-90s and had a couple of other radio hits before falling off most people's radar. But they've never stopped performing and releasing new CDs. Their latest is a 2-CD live collection of 20 songs taken from 20 different shows, released at a bargain price. The hits are here, as are some deeper album tracks, all played with high spirits. They pull off the vocal harmonies that are a big part of their sound, and they avoid falling too deeply into the ultra-long jams that are often the downfall of similar bands. Stretch it out, but not past the limit. This probably won't convert any new fans for them, and it's not going to surprise any current fans (aside from the whole "Oh, they're still around?" thing), but it's a solid addition to their catalog.
